ALso, any tips on belt care? Just picked up a couple of AE belt seconds.

Just that you shouldn't polish it or you'll likely stain your pants (I asked a long time ago and was warned not to). I think any leather conditioner/cleaner should be enough. So AE Conditioner/Cleaner or Saphir Renovateur to clean, or just AE Leather Lotion.
